You're right Monica I couldn't resist a peek
Elizabeth Mauchan, widow of Clark Mauchlan, Quill dresser. age 91 died 7th October 1898, Rowmore House, Row. Father Caeser Altria, glass blower, dec. Mother.................Altria, maiden surname----------------dec. Signed Andrew Mauchan, son
Birth on IGI
ELIZABETH ALTERA Christening: 24 JUL 1804 Saint Nicholas, Aberdeen, Aberdeen, Scotland Father.......CAESAR ALTERA Mother....... ELSPET MILNE

The census takers have indeed had a lot of 'fun' with the surname it starts out as Machan, in 1841 it's transcribed as Machon, then Mauchin in 1851, Mauchan in 61, and 71, Marchan in 81 and Maryhar in 1891 - I might try those combinations to find my Greatgrandfather's census record in 1901(her grandson Andrew who should be with his mother Annie widow of Elizabeth's son John) Thanks for all the fantastic help
